Serious crash on the A269 - 29 Jan 1986
Accident reference 198647TA60034
Accident summary
On Wednesday 29 January 1986 at 22:55 a serious collision occurred near A269, B2095 involving 1 vehicle and 1 casualty (1 serious) Weather at the time was recorded as fine no high winds. Road surface conditions were dry. Lighting was described as darkness - no lighting.
Key details
- Posted speed limit: 40 mph
- Road type: Single carriageway
- Junction: T or staggered junction
